Where is the Asperheim family from?

You can see how Asperheim families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Asperheim family name was found in the USA between 1880 and 1920. The most Asperheim families were found in USA in 1880. In 1880 there were 5 Asperheim families living in New York. This was about 71% of all the recorded Asperheim's in USA. New York had the highest population of Asperheim families in 1880.

What did your Asperheim 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Farmer was the top reported job for people in the USA named Asperheim. 63% of Asperheim men worked as a Farmer.
